Power outages typically last anywhere from a few minutes to several hours, depending on the cause and the amount of damage. The most common causes of power outages are severe weather, damaged power lines, and equipment failure. Areas that are more prone to power outages due to extreme weather or aging infrastructure tend to experience more frequent and lengthy power outages than others. Central to supporting autistic learners is: Baltimore Gas and Electric ( B GE ) is an electric utility company that serves the Central Maryland area , including Baltimore City and Baltimore , Carroll , Har ford , Anne A ru nd el , Howard , Montgomery , Prince George ’ s , Cal vert , St . Mary ’ s and Charles counties . B GE also delivers natural gas to a portion of the central region , including Baltimore City and parts of Anne A ru nd el , Baltimore , Har ford and Howard counties . The broad general education has five levels (early, first, second, third and fourth). The senior phase is designed to build on the experiences and outcomes of the broad general education, and to allow young people to take qualifications and courses that suit their abilities and interests. The Fourth Level experiences and outcomes are intended to provide possibilities for choice and young people’s programmes will not include all of the Fourth Level outcomes.
